NIS 30 million to improve sustainability
Israel’s Energy Ministry is providing NIS 30 million to local authorities in 2024 to install solar roofing, efficient lighting, air conditioning, and renewable energy storage systems. Also to launch initiatives for residents. Lower socioeconomic areas will get priority. https://www.jpost.com/israel-news/article-817573

Slovakia buys Israeli defense systems
Slovakia – a NATO country – has approved plans to buy six mobile air defense systems from Israel at a cost of more than $600 million. https://www.timesofisrael.com/liveblog_entry/slovakia-okays-purchase-of-six-air-defense-batteries-from-israel/

Markers for early diagnosis of Alzheimer’s
A team of researchers led by Hebrew University has mapped millions of brain cells in 437 patients, discovering molecular markers that indicate future onset of Alzheimer’s disease some 20 years in advance of symptoms. The discovery will help development of … Continue reading

DNA sequencing in Romania
Israel’s Sequentify (see here previously) has partnered with Romanian distributor Dexter bring Sequentify’s InfiniSeq™ library preparation solutions to Romania. InfiniSeq reduces time from DNA extraction to sequencing to 3.5 hours to enable fast diagnosis of genetic diseases. https://www.ourcrowd.com/startup-news/sequentify-and-dexter-collaborate-to-introduce-genomic-sequencing-solutions-to-the-romanian-market
